LLM461906 The new works at the siege of Sebastopol on the right attack, from the Mortar Battery on the right of Gordons Battery by Simpson, William Crimea (1823-99); Private Collection; (add.info.: The new works at the siege of Sebastopol on the right attack, from the Mortar Battery on the right of Gordons Battery. Illustration for The Campaign in the Crimea by George Brackenbury (Colnaghi, 1855).); © Look and Learn
